WebWhy is Mississippi the poorest state in the US? Mississippi is very poor because salaries are low and because the cost of living is not as low as it should be.The median household income is $45,792. Overall, Mississippi has a poverty rate of 19.6%, making it the poorest state in the United States. WebJun 23, 2024 · Avon Park is the poorest place in Florida and one of the poorest places in the United States. The city, centrally located in the state and home to about 10,000 people, has a median household income of just $30,675, well below the statewide median of $53,267 and about half the national median income.
